Transaction dd888092edf630788fbd0dc7bdf5333189f4ae965f2f006de891e90f4ef91875
1 Input
1 Output
-
dd888092edf630788fbd0dc7bdf5333189f4ae965f2f006de891e90f4ef91875:0
- value
- 114943655
- script pubkey
- OP_0 OP_PUSHBYTES_20 2106e4a0315ce0f3529c134941d8f70b0b243e62
- address
- bc1qyyrwfgp3tns0x55uzdy5rk8hpv9jg0nzruww5z